In February 2019, RAU published a report on Zimbabweans understanding of climate change,
comparing Zimbabwe with eight other countries in the region. In August 2019, the
Afrobarometer published a report looking at 34 countries in Africa. Both reports examined the
extent to which African citizens understood climate change and its threats. The findings were
not comforting, as rural residents, women, the poor, the less educated and people that work in
agriculture were not very familiar with the concept of climate change.
